We all know the frustration of throwing away a flap disc that still has plenty of abrasive left in the center just because the outer edge is worn. Walter solved this problem with their Eco-Trim™ backing. When the flaps wear down, you don't toss the disc—you trim the backing. This exposes fresh abrasive that would otherwise go to waste, effectively giving you three discs in one. It’s a smart way to cut your consumables budget without sacrificing performance. The Type 27 flat shape is perfect for working at lower angles (0° to 15°), giving you excellent control when blending on flat surfaces or getting into tight corners.

Eco-Trim™ is a specialized trimmable backing plate that allows you to cut away the outer edge of the plastic backing as the abrasive wears, exposing fresh grit and extending the disc's life up to 3 times.

This disc is 4-1/2 inches in diameter with a 7/8 inch arbor, making it compatible with standard 4-1/2" and 5" angle grinders.

This is a Type 27 flap disc, which has a flat profile. It is best used at flat angles (0-15 degrees) for smooth blending and finishing.

While it can physically grind aluminum, it is optimized for steel. For aluminum, a disc specifically designed to prevent loading (clogging) is recommended.
